驼峰 下划线notepad
web | [Zer0pts2020]notepad
# web | [Zer0pts2020]notepad 参考guoke师傅的文章:https://guokeya.github.io/post/3kK-0Vkzq/ 主要是ssti+pickle反序列化。 首先通过ssti拿到flask的secret。 之后通过伪造jwt的方式进行pickle反序 ......
HR-驼峰命名的拆分组合
#### 说明 CamelCase是许多编程语言中常见的一种命名风格。在Java中,方法和变量名通常以小写字母开头,所有后续单词以大写字母开头(例如:startThread)。类的名称遵循相同的模式,只是它们以大写字母开头(例如:BlueCar)。 编写一个程序,创建或拆分CamelCase变量、方 ......
驼峰式命名法
1 /** 2 * 驼峰式命名法 例如:user_name->userName 3 * 4 * @param s 5 * @return 6 */ 7 public static String toCamelCase(String s) { 8 if (s == null) { 9 return n ......
notepad++删除包含指定字符串的行(正则)
比如要去掉所有含有test的行的操作 Ctrl+H 打开替换窗口。 ## (方式一)正则删除字符后,notepad++批量删除空行 查找目标: ^.*test.*$ 替换为:(空) 查找模式,选择“正则表达式” 删除空行,可通过notepad++的编辑->行操作->移除空行,来操作。 ## (方式二 ......
前端Vue自定义精美tabs,可设置下划线图标 热门标题
#### 前端Vue自定义精美tabs,可设置下划线图标 热门标题, 下载完整代码请访问uni-app插件市场地址:https://ext.dcloud.net.cn/plugin?id=13186 #### 效果图如下: ![](https://p3-juejin.byteimg.com/tos- ......
laravel数据库模型蛇形命名自动转换驼峰命名
2023年6月20日15:10:59 我看了各种方案,但是多多少少都有各种问题 建议使用 https://github.com/kirkbushell/eloquence ### 安装 `composer require kirkbushell/eloquence` ### 添加到 provider ......
关于NotePad++打开json文件并以树形方式展示
### NotePad++打开json文件并以树形方式展示 为了更好查看和分析数据,需要将json数据展开去洞察数据规律,通常如果仅仅简单使用文本工具打开json文件,并不能很友好地观察出数据内容和规律,更不要说比较复杂的多层级的字典内容,因此需要以树形结构更好的观察json数据。 为了更加清晰地说 ......
针对传递过来的 Map 请求体数据的字段转换为 MySQL 字段命名规则(下划线命名规则)
# 业务需求 有时候需要通过 Map 作为请求体接收 Post 请求传递过来的数据。而前端传递来的字段是驼峰命名法规则的字段,在使用时希望多一层自动转换。 特别是,希望在 update 语句中,遍历 map 的字段和值,循环遍历插入,减少写 update 的字段和 values 字段(偷懒罢了)。 ......
Windows11使用旧版「记事本」(notepad.exe)
概述 Windows11可能会自动更新「记事本」工具为新版。 想使用旧版,若仅将新版记事本卸载,会出现以下问题: txt文本文档无法与记事本(notepad.exe)关联; 右键新建中无「文本文档」。 解决方法 卸载新版记事本(本人未测试不卸载是否可行;也可尝试直接安装新版) 下载旧版记事本安装包( ......
2023-06-14:我们从二叉树的根节点 root 开始进行深度优先搜索。 在遍历中的每个节点处,我们输出 D 条短划线(其中 D 是该节点的深度) 然后输出该节点的值。(如果节点的深度为 D,则其
2023-06-14:我们从二叉树的根节点 root 开始进行深度优先搜索。 在遍历中的每个节点处,我们输出 D 条短划线(其中 D 是该节点的深度) 然后输出该节点的值。(如果节点的深度为 D,则其直接子节点的深度为 D + 1 根节点的深度为 0 如果节点只有一个子节点,那么保证该子节点为左子节 ......
notepad++
## 下划线转驼峰 匹配大小写 循环查找 正则表达式 查找目标:([a-z])_([a-z]) 替换为:\1\u\2 ![image](https://img2023.cnblogs.com/blog/1208477/202306/1208477-20230602103758127-15997877 ......
打出下划线加字母
>打出下划线加字母 ```c #include int main() { int i,j,a; char b='F'; for(i=0;i<6;i++) { for(j=1;j<=i;j++) { printf("_"); } for(a=0,b='F';a<=i;a++) { printf("%c ......
Java中常见转换-数组与list互转、驼峰下划线互转、Map转Map、List转Map、进制转换的多种方式
场景 Java中数组与List互转的几种方式 数组转List 1、最简单的方式,Arrays.asList(array); 创建的是不可变列表,不能删除和新增元素 String[] array = new String[]{"a","b"}; List<String> stringList = Ar ......
app直播源代码,带下划线的TextVeiw
app直播源代码,带下划线的TextVeiw /** * 带有下划线的TextView。 */public class UnderlineTextView extends TextView { public UnderlineTextView(Context context, AttributeSe ......
聊一下划线大法!(道氏理论)
- 高点不断创新低,就空,否则多! ### 正确的票 ##### 乙二醇 ![image](https://img2023.cnblogs.com/blog/1616241/202305/1616241-20230518202248070-1357357420.png) ![日线](https:// ......
Element UI el-menu菜单 子级选中后,删除父级下划线
1.子级选中,父级也选中样式修改: .el-submenu.is-active > .el-submenu__title { color: #FFFFFF; background-color: #7E8796 !important; } 2.子级选中后,父级有下划线,可以通过以下样式修改去除下划线 ......
使用notepad++查看DLL位数
简便方法: 直接用记事本或者notepad++打开exe文件(dll文件),会有很多乱码,不要头疼,接下来只需要在第二段中找到PE两个字母,在其后的不远出会出现d? 或者L。若是d,则证明该程序是64位;若是L,则证明是32位。 翻译 搜索 复制 ......
notepad++中使用正则表达式处理数据
如何使用正则表达式提取文本中的特定行? 以下是一个示例文本: [ INFO] HW RTC: 2023-05-15 07:21:00 [ INFO] HW RTC timestamp:1684135260 [ INFO] NEXT WAKEUP:7:23, TIMESTAMP:1684135380 ......
Notepad++运行Python
从Notepad++可以直接配置快捷键运行当前python程序。 点击 Run - Run... 在弹出的输入框内输入以下命令,点击 Save... 分配一个名称与快捷键,即可以按快捷键运行当前程序。 cmd /k cd /d "$(CURRENT_DIRECTORY)" & python "$(F ......
Notepad整行编辑及行尾添加数据的操作
多行合并为一行: 1、按Ctrl+F,弹出“替换”的窗口;2、选择“替换”菜单;3、“查找目标”内容输入为:\r\n;4、“替换为”内容为空;5、“查找模式”选择为正则表达式;6、设置好之后,点击“全部替换”,即可将多行数据合并成一行。 多行行尾批量添加数据: 在查找目标(Find what)输入$ ......
Notepad++替换(正则)
Ctrl+H打开替换: 行首空格和空行去除:"^\s+" -> "" 行首插入ABCD:"^" -> "ABCD" 行尾空格和空行去除: "\s+$" -> "" 行尾插入ABCD: "$" -> "ABCD" 按头AB,尾CD去除内容(单行非贪婪):"AB.+?CD" 或 "AB.*?CD" -> ......
python字符串转驼峰
import re def to_camel_case(x): """转驼峰法命名""" return re.sub('_([a-zA-Z])', lambda m: (m.group(1).upper()), x) def to_upper_camel_case(x): """转大驼峰法命名""" ......
Django框架——ORM执行SQL语句、神奇的双下划线、外键字段的创建、跨表查询、进阶操作
ORM执行SQL语句 有时候ORM的操作效率可能偏低 我们是可以自己编写SQL的 方式一: models.User.objects.raw('select * from app01_user') 方式二: from django.db import connection cursor = conne ......
Django模型层(一) (测试环境搭配 常见的十几种查询方法-ORM关键字 ORM执行SQL语句 双下划线查询 ORM外键字段的创建 外键字段数据的增删改查 多表查询(子查询,连表查询))
目录 一、测试环境搭配 切换数据库 自带的sqlite3数据库对时间字段不敏感 有时候会展示错乱 ,所以我们习惯切换成常见的数据库比如MySQL django orm并不会自动帮你创建库, 所以需要提前准备好! 单独搭配测试环境 单独测试django某个功能层,默认不允许单独测试某个py文件,如果想 ......
json反序列化:Jackson中将下划线和大写字母的JSON键反序列化为驼峰命名的Java对象属性
new ObjectMapper().readValue(paramJsonStr, xx.class) ......
json序列化:jackson将驼峰命名转下划线并大写
Java类 import com.fasterxml.jackson.annotation.JsonProperty; import lombok.AllArgsConstructor; import lombok.Builder; import lombok.Data; import lombok ......